Railway station
Photo: ChickenFalls, Public domain.
is a railway station in , on the Gjøvik Line. It is served by Oslo Commuter Rail line trains operated by Vy Gjøvikbanen. The station was opened in 1909 as part of the new Roa–Hønefoss Line that connects the Bergen Line to the Gjøvik Line. is situated 3½ km northeast of Karlstjernet.
